Transaction 734899564ad34a11d6ec9626b0b0596ea2877c68547641a97c3df254c082fc2f
1 Input
1 Output
-
734899564ad34a11d6ec9626b0b0596ea2877c68547641a97c3df254c082fc2f:0
- value
- 12101
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a84f68e014b0825c747c8bb60ae5b9f566e5d84d OP_EQUAL
- address
- 3H2xaFZLVjjNsCLPuCzdip9e4mKh8TfGJ1